Morning: Land at Charles de Gaulle, take a taxi to your hotel in the 7th arrondissement and settle in. A quick stroll to the nearby Eiffel Tower lets you admire its iron lattice up close.
Afternoon: Enjoy a leisurely lunch at a café on the Seine, then wander along the riverbanks to the Champ de Mars for iconic photo opportunities.
Evening: Dine at a classic brasserie and watch the Eiffel Tower sparkle on the hour, a magical introduction to the city.

Find HotelsIf you have an extra day, consider a day trip to the nearby Champagne region for a vineyard tour, or extend your stay in Versailles to fully enjoy the extensive gardens. To shorten the itinerary, skip the optional Moulin Rouge show and replace a museum visit with a free park stroll, which still captures the city's charm while reducing costs.
